KETTERING

C. Ray Kettering, 93, Rockford, died Friday, January 18, 2008, at Laurels of Shane Hill, Rockford. 

    
He was born September 5, 1914,  to the late John and Dora (Sapp) Kettering.  On February 14, 1937, he married Echo Stallter, and she survives

    
Ray was from the Rockford area all his life and was a farmer.  He was a life long member of Mercer County Farm Bureau, 59 year member of  Shanes Lodge 377 F. & A.M., Rockford,  a member of the Rockford United Methodist Church which he was a Sunday School Teacher, Trustee, Board Member and Sunday School Superintendent for 25 years.

BERLANGA

Richard (Bummer; Jose) Berlanga, 51 of Ohio City, died on Friday, January 18 in Ohio City.  He was found dead on Sunday, January 20 at the scene of a single vehicle accident near Ball and Skinner Roads near that village.

He was born August 26, 1956 in Celina to the late Francisco S. and the late Cristofora (Garcia) Berlanga.

He was employed at Goodyear Tire and Rubber Company in St. Marys. He was a 1975 graduate of Ohio City-Liberty High School and a veteran of the U.S. Army. He belonged to the Fraternal Order of Eagles in Rockford, and the Isaac Van Wert Post of the American Legion.
